Здравствуйте!
Хотелось бы знать, как народ отнесся бы к появлению проекта по созданию Руccкой
ОС. Причём не только русской, но и всего русскоговорящего населения?
Присоеденились бы вы к такому проекту?
Прошу не относить к флейму. Речь идёт о уже существующем проекте.
С уважением,
VICH
Всего в теме 5452 сообщения
Отслеживать это обсуждение
№ 2632 06-09-2007 04:48 | |
Ответ на »сообщение 2626« (Руслан Богатырев)
___________________________
Если бы не было полуфабрикатов и наработок, если бы не было представления о том, какой будет будущая ОС, как она должна создаваться, каким образом выстраивать весь процесс, я бы не взялся за этот проект.
Обсуждение далеких перспектив носит, в основном, психолог ический характер, для поддержки
энтузиазма. Главный вопрос: с чего начать? Что-то уже реализовано?
Но зачем же запираться в своем мирке?
Я не против обсуждений. Я против ненужных споров. Часто споры возникают по незначительным
вопросам и вокруг идей, которых никто не собирается реализовывать.
Нужно выяснить, кто и что собирается реализовывать и из этого исходить.
Нас никто никуда не гонит. Потому и советуемся (внутри и снаружи).
Сейчас происходит гонка между открытым и закрытым кодом отнимая ниши друг от друга.
Разработка закрытого кода поддержена финансированием и админиспративной организованностью.
У открытого кода преимущество в интеграции в мировое сообщество свободных разработчиков.
Но для использования этого преимущества требуется умение использовать полуфабрикаты не
взирая на идеологические разногласия.
Простой вопрос: Вы готовы заняться конкретным делом в нашем проекте (речь о Форте)?
В общем годов, на сколько время позволит. Что вы имеете в виду под конкретным делом?
Можно и дальше подождать и присмотреться. Только, как Вы понимаете, есть слова, а есть дела.
Обсуждения это тоже труд и временные затраты. Присмотреться можно бесконечно.
№ 2631 06-09-2007 03:38 | |
Ответ на »сообщение 2630« (Geniepro)
___________________________
Так я ж тоже давно уже предлагал писать Росу на Драконе... :о))
Спецификации, архитектура и подобные вещи -- вполне подпадают под подобное представление. Но на мой взгляд, лучше исходить из их чисто иллюстративного характера (т.е. обработка больше рассчитана на другой компьютер -- на мозг человека, общающегося с другими людьми).
Иными словами, их место применения -- либо очень высокоуровневое представление (с высоты птичьего полета), либо очень низкоуровневое (напр., сети Петри). Работа на среднем уровне должна опираться на (текстовый) язык программирования. Активности (выражаемые процедурами, функциями и др.) должны быть компактными -- примерно 1 экран. Комбинирование (состыковка) их -- вот наиболее сложный вопрос. Тут важно не потерять контроль над сложностью. Для этого должны быть средства сопряжения (отлаженные схемы сопряжения) и отдельный инструментарий для их создания и верификации.
№ 2630 06-09-2007 03:22 | |
Ответ на »сообщение 2629« (Руслан Богатырев)
___________________________
Евгений, "Дракон" -- достаточно известная вещь.
Так я ж тоже давно уже предлагал писать Росу на Драконе... :о))
№ 2629 05-09-2007 23:35 | |
Ответ на »сообщение 2627« (Geniepro)
___________________________
Любопытный пост в ЖЖ
О проектировании (с отступлениями в сторону ОС)
Евгений, "Дракон" -- достаточно известная вещь.
См. и обсуждение на OberonCore: http://forum.oberoncore.ru/viewtopic.php?f=28&t=493&hilit=%D0%94%D1%80%D0%B0%D0%BA%D0%BE%D0%BD
В свете желаний автора использовать графическую нотацию рекомендовал бы обратить на весьма простой (и наглядный) подход 20-летней давности. Он изложен в книге Р.Бара "Язык Ада в проектировании систем" (1988). Ее можно найти в Интернете. Я ее читал в оригинале и тогда она произвела на меня неплохое впечатление.
№ 2628 05-09-2007 17:19 | |
Ответ на »сообщение 2627« (Geniepro)
___________________________
Любопытный пост в ЖЖ
О проектировании (с отступлениями в сторону ОС)
До безобразия примитивный, древний и наивный - в общем, крайне неудачный образец графического интерфейса. Больше всего убивает прямолинейный шаблонный подход, отсутствие творческого воображения и неосведомленность. Не удивительно, что столько отрицательных комментариев, впрочем такого же качества, как исходное сообщение. Но, похоже, что тема графического интерфейса закрыта.
Теперь другая тема: LynxOS-178 - реальный конкурент, весьма близкий по идеологии
http://www.rtsoft.ru/ru/press/article/printable.php?print=1&id4=527
№ 2627 05-09-2007 14:00 | |
№ 2626 05-09-2007 05:19 | |
Ответ на »сообщение 2624« (mak)
___________________________
Больше не значит лучше. Обсуждать можно бесконечно, идей и так навалом.
Невероятно, чтобы группа энтузиастов пришла к согласию по всем вопросам.
По-моему, Вы имеете несколько ложное представление о том, как строится проект. Это и понятно. Снаружи сейчас только небольшая часть. Команда строится постепенно. Согласие по вопросам достигается не сразу. Есть просто идеи, есть продуманные идеи, есть проработанные идеи с конкретными макетами, есть альтернативные им варианты. Есть подходы к анализу идеи и решений, люди, которые в состоянии этот анализ проводить. Есть механизм принятия решений на основании анализа.
Реализованные идеи значительно весомее. По этому, нужны не столько идеи,
сколько полуфабрикаты и средства разработки. Не следует делать все заново. Начинать нужно с выбора полуфабриката.
Если бы не было полуфабрикатов и наработок, если бы не было представления о том, какой будет будущая ОС, как она должна создаваться, каким образом выстраивать весь процесс, я бы не взялся за этот проект. Но одно представление, даже целостное, никак не отвергает внесения изменений, притом кардинальных в первоначальный замысел. Просто в любом случае у нас есть гарантированный страховочный вариант. Но зачем же запираться в своем мирке? Нас никто никуда не гонит. Потому и советуемся (внутри и снаружи).
Главное, разобраться и не со всем сразу, а уметь находить нужные места. Желательно, чтобы был минимальный объем исходного текста. Свой форт я встрою куда угодно.
Простой вопрос: Вы готовы заняться конкретным делом в нашем проекте (речь о Форте)? Я не тороплю. Можно подождать до появления официальной программы (манифеста проекта). Можно и дальше подождать и присмотреться. Только, как Вы понимаете, есть слова, а есть дела.
№ 2625 05-09-2007 04:39 | |
Ответ на »сообщение 2617« (Сергей Прохоренко)
___________________________
Сергей, я вообще считаю - что текст - это графика определенного рода... так сказать, графико-лингвистическое определение абстракций через язык...или что-то в этом духе....
Поэтому противопоставление текста и графики несколько неуместно на фоне выработки подходов. Скорее нужно кристаллизовать идеи которые могут найти воплощение в РОСе, чем оспаривать акценты, расставляемые тем же Богатыревым.
С точки зрения двоичной арифметики - что текст, что графика - одна фигня - биты, с точки зрения пользователя - главное удобство. Удобство раскладывается конечно на личные предпочтения и привычки, и даже способности, но может быть вполне доказуемым. Можно доказать, что в определенном случае "текстовое" представление удобнее (эффективнее), а можно что эффективнее некое другое - по иному графическое. Здесь огромный потенциал для развития, для новых решений.
Да, есть и старые решения. А учитывая процент пользователей виндового гуи - очень привычные. Мне например, не нравится интерфейс этого форума.
Я - за удобный интерфейс! 2Д, 3Д, восемьдэ + запах... Я даже за то, что программировать в текстовых примитивах - анахронизм...
Но нужно же выстроить цепочку развития РОСы! Я вот не гений, и мне кажется что сначала быстрее реализовать именно текстовое (строковое) представление.
Но если мне показать - что есть более эффективные иные вырианты реализации - причем не слишком сложные и еще далекоидущие - я буду тремя ногами ЗА!
Подход к построению системы "а-ля Вирт" насколько можно судить по доступной информации - вполне доказуем.
Давайте докажем Ваш подход!
№ 2624 05-09-2007 04:18 | |
Ответ на »сообщение 2623« (Руслан Богатырев)
Мы внимательно прислушиваемся к советам. Ищем в них рациональное зерно, ищем дельные советы. И таких становится все больше. Что лишний раз говорит о том, что обсуждение затеяно не напрасно.
Больше не значит лучше. Обсуждать можно бесконечно, идей и так навалом.
Невероятно, чтобы группа энтузиастов пришла к согласию по всем вопросам.
Можно обсуждать все, что угодно, но в основном, свои идеи всем придется реализовывать
самостоятельно. Реализованные идеи значительно весомее. По этому, нужны не столько идеи,
сколько полуфабрикаты и средства разработки. Не следует делать все заново. Начинать нужно
с выбора полуфабриката. При этом, не нужно быть слишком строгим, все можно переделать.
Главное, разобраться и не со всем сразу, а уметь находить нужные места. Желательно, чтобы
был минимальный объем исходного текста. Свой форт я встрою куда угодно.
Я рекомендую
свою http://fpauk.narod.ru/protoos_.rar - Форт на голом железе, модель памяти - flat)
И http://kolibrios.org/?p=Download - хорошее соотношение возможностей к объему
исходных текстов, но на ассемблере. Ассемблер можно вытеснять постепенно, по мере
необходимости.
№ 2623 04-09-2007 15:51 | |
Ответ на »сообщение 2622« (Сергей Прохоренко)
___________________________
Но этого не будет, потому что инициаторы слышат только то, что хотят услышать. Всё уже решено заранее - чего было форум затевать? Bye
Не стоит обижаться и хлопать дверью. Ничего обидного я Вам не говорил. Поймите, в любом деле должно быть чувство меры. Я понимаю Ваше страстное желание улучшить, но при этом с трудом понимаю желание обязательно протолкнуть свою точку зрения. Навязывание только отталкивает. Ведь реализовывать эти идеи, как я понимаю, Вы не собираетесь. Тогда просто их высказывайте, без ненужного нажима.
Если высказывается точка зрения, отличная от Вашей, это не значит, что она неправильная. Как и не значит, что она правильная. Это точка зрения другого человека. Который судит со своих позиций. Здесь не на что обижаться. Мы внимательно прислушиваемся к советам. Ищем в них рациональное зерно, ищем дельные советы. И таких становится все больше. Что лишний раз говорит о том, что обсуждение затеяно не напрасно.
Мы планируем вести журнал предложений (как внутренних, так и внешних), куда будут заносится различные идеи и предложения с указанием авторства и даты. Разумеется, не всех, а тех, которые, на наш взгляд, будут представлять интерес в свете проекта. Но протоколирование ведется постоянно (на внутреннем и внешнем форумах), так что всегда можно будет вернуться и посмотреть внимательно то, что могли упустить.
Отслеживать это обсуждение
Дополнительная навигация: |
|